Add 1/6 and 4/60
1/6 + 4/60 is 7/30.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 6 and 60 is 60
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 60 - For the 1st fraction, since 6 × 10 = 60,
1/6 = 1 × 10/6 × 10 = 10/60 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 60 × 1 = 60,
4/60 = 4 × 1/60 × 1 = 4/60 - Add the two like fractions:
10/60 + 4/60 = 10 + 4/60 = 14/60 - 14/60 simplified gives 7/30
- So, 1/6 + 4/60 = 7/30
